`
cloudtech
  • 浏览: 4646308 次
  • 性别: Icon_minigender_1
  • 来自: 武汉
文章分类
社区版块
存档分类
最新评论

嵌入式系统调试仿真工具

 
阅读更多

嵌入式硬件系统设计出来后就要进行调试,不管是硬件调试还是软件调试或者程序固化,都需要用到调试仿真工具。
随着处理器新品种、新型号的不断涌现和不断更新,目前市面上的嵌入式系统调试仿真工具也层出不穷,这些调试仿真工具因其功能、性能、通用性的不同价格也相差非常悬殊,从几十元的简易JTAG调试器到几万元甚至几十万元的高端调试仿真器应有尽有,以前这方面的工具大部分都是进口的,现在国内有些公司也开始开发这方面的工具,而且性价比很好,只是国内做的大部分都是专用的,通用的比较少,因为通用的应用也很少,而且价格昂贵。
下面列举一些我曾经用过的调试仿真工具:
1)MCS-51单片机调试仿真系统MDS-55-B5,由三环电子生产;
2)调试PPC860、IXP425和PPC440EP用的BDI2000(进口);
3)调试SB1250(MIPS)和PPC405GP用的Risc Watch Debugger(进口);
4)调试PPC860用的EST ICE(进口)和BDM Probe(进口);
5)调试MC68K用的Code Cruiser加串口;
6)调试S3C44B0和S3C4510用的简易JTAG调试器,用于S3C44B0和S3C4510调试的简易JTAG调试器有两种,一种是与SDT2.51软件配合使用简易JTAG调试器,另一种是与ADS1.2配合使用简易JTAG调试器(不过我没有用成过,因为我下载的ADS1.2不能用),叫做Wiggler线缆,第10章中的简易JTAG线缆烧写器就是指Wiggler,这两种简易JTAG的Protel99SE版原理图和PCB图都可以从本书附带的光盘中找到。

本文节选自王洪辉老师的《嵌入式系统Linux内核开发实战指南(ARM平台)》一书。

分享到:
评论

相关推荐

    嵌入式系统期末考试题.docx

    嵌入式开发环境主要包括宿主机、目标机(评估电路板)、基于 JTAG 的 ICD 仿真器、或调试监控软件、或在线仿真器 ICE、运行于宿主机的交叉编译器和链接器、以及开发工具链或软件开发环境、嵌入式操作系统等。

    嵌入式系统:硬件、软件及软硬件协同.pptx

    开发工具是嵌入式系统开发人员用于编写、调试和测试应用程序的工具,本书介绍了不同类型的开发工具,包括集成开发环境、调试器、仿真器等,并介绍了开发工具的选型和配置方法。 嵌入式系统的软硬件协同设计是整个...

    嵌入式系统期末考试题1.pdf

    主要包括宿主机目标机(评估电路板)基于 JTAG 的 ICD 仿真器、或调试监控软件、或在线仿真器 ICE 运行于宿主机的交叉编译器和链接器、以及开发工具链或软件开发环境嵌入式操作系统。 知识点11:Boot Loader Boot ...

    嵌入式系统开发圣经

    嵌入式系统开发圣经 大小为42M的书,给你提供详细的嵌入式开发知识,是学习的好资料 本书特色:详细的理论讲解,让你全面了解当前嵌入式开发系统的发展趋势。以信息家电、智能型手机、PDA产品为出发点,广泛深入地...

    基于51单片机嵌入式系统仿真设计.docx

    本文介绍了一种基于 51 单片机的嵌入式系统仿真设计方法,通过采用特殊设计的指令集仿真器(ISS)将软件调试器(Keil)和硬件语言仿真器软件(Modelsim)连接起来,实现了软件和硬件的同步仿真。 知识点1:嵌入式...

    嵌入式系统期末考试题[定义].pdf

    嵌入式系统开发环境主要包括宿主机、目标机(评估电路板)、基于 JTAG 的 ICD 仿真器、或调试监控软件、或在线仿真器 ICE、交叉编译器和链接器、开发工具链或软件开发环境、嵌入式操作系统等。常用的开发工具链有 ...

    嵌入式系统课后习题及答案.pdf

    嵌入式系统有多种调试方式,如源程序模拟器方式、监控器方式、仿真器方式,现在最流行的是仿真器方式,使用JTAG(Joint Test Action Group,联合测试行动组)接口。板级支持包(Board Support Package, BSP)是指...

    《嵌入式系统设计与应用》(第3版)-课件PPT-全

    嵌入式系统开发环境包括开发工具、编译器、调试器、仿真器等。开发工具是嵌入式系统开发的基础,常用的开发工具有Keil µVision、IAR Embedded Workbench、GCC等。编译器是将源代码翻译成机器语言的工具。调试器是...

    嵌入式系统设计师必备的在线ARM仿真器知识PPT教案.pptx

    Nohau 的 EMUL51XA-PC 仿真器系列和 EMUL51-PC 系列仿真器都是常用的在线 ARM 仿真器,它们可以提供高效的调试功能,帮助设计师快速地开发和调试嵌入式系统。 在嵌入式系统开发过程中,设计师需要了解 ARM 仿真器...

    (软考嵌入式系统设计师)程序设计复习笔记

    (软考嵌入式系统设计师)程序设计复习笔记,个人整理,内容如下 嵌入式应用软件开发步骤: ?、硬件的设计与实现;...、通过仿真手段进行调试;?、开发板是中间目标机;?、可利用的资 源有限;?、需要与硬件打交道;

    AVR单片机嵌入式系统原理与应用实践

    由浅人深,软硬结合,全面系统地介绍了以AVR为核心构成的单片机嵌入式系统的原理与结构,开发环境与工具,各种接口与功能单元应用的硬件设计思想和软件编写方法,以及系统调试与仿真等内容。本书在结构编排和内容...

    哈尔滨工程大学函授级嵌入式系统习题作业.pdf

    例如,嵌入式开发环境主要包括宿主机、目标机、基于 JTAG 的 ICD 仿真器、或调试监控软件、或在线仿真器 ICE、交叉编译器和链接器、开发工具链或软件开发环境等。 6. 计算机指令系统:该资源中涉及了计算机指令系统...

    马潮老师《AVR单片机嵌入式系统原理与应用实践》

    由浅人深,软硬结合,全面系统地介绍了以AVR为核心构成的单片机嵌入式系统的原理与结构,开发环境与工具,各种接口与功能单元应用的硬件设计思想和软件编写方法,以及系统调试与仿真等内容。本书在结构编排和内容...

    《嵌入式系统开发圣经(第二版)》电子版

    200 3-5-3 中断与异常处理 209 3-6 调试技术 212 3-6-1 仿真软件 212 3-6-2 目标平台上的调试 214 3-6-3 硬件辅助调试 217 3-7 您必须了解的事情 229 3-7-1 常见的错误处理 230 3-7-2 程序...

    H-JTAG仿真器 嵌入式系统开发工具

    现在市面上有很多可用于 ARM 调试的仿真器出售,然而其价格往往都比较贵。这些仿真器一边都有其专用的软件和硬件,在速度和 flash 编程等方面有各自的优势。然而对初学者而言,这些仿真器的成本都太高。而简易仿真器...

    华工嵌入式控制系统随堂学习答案.pdf

    12. 嵌入式系统的测试与调试:嵌入式系统的测试与调试需要使用各种调试工具和方法,包括软件调试工具、硬件调试工具、仿真器等。 以上是华工嵌入式控制系统随堂学习答案中所涉及的知识点,涵盖了嵌入式系统的各个...

    IAR_EWARM嵌入式系统编程与实践.part2

    分析了与具体处理器架构相关的软件技术要点,详细介绍了应用程序设计和调试过程,以便于读者快速掌握集成开发环境和嵌入式C编译器的使用方法。本书附光盘一张,内含EWARM学习版软件及其使用的动画演示、开发板原理图...

    周立功◆ARM嵌入式系统实验教程(三)

    第8章重点介绍LPC2000系列ARM-CAN控制器的操作原理,CAN网络的基本连接、测试和调试方法,及软硬件工具的使用。 本书可以作为高等院校计算机、电子、自动化及其机电一体化等相关专业嵌入式系统课程的实验教材及培训...

    IAR_EWARM嵌入式系统编程与实践.part1

    分析了与具体处理器架构相关的软件技术要点,详细介绍了应用程序设计和调试过程,以便于读者快速掌握集成开发环境和嵌入式C编译器的使用方法。本书附光盘一张,内含EWARM学习版软件及其使用的动画演示、开发板原理图...

    嵌入式系统/ARM技术中的ARM开发在JTAG仿真器调试的应用

    JTAG仿真器也称为JTAG调试器,是通过ARM芯片的JTAG边界扫描口进行调试的设备。JTAG仿真器比较便宜,连接比较方便,通过现有的JTAG边界扫描口与ARM... 目前针对嵌入式系统开发的调试工具品种繁多,如ARM公司的AXD debu

Global site tag (gtag.js) - Google Analytics